Web28 feb. 2024 · Children can learn to tell lies from an early age, usually around 3 years of age. This is when children start to realise that you aren’t a mind reader, so they can say things that aren’t true without you always knowing. Children lie more at 4-6 years. They might get better at telling lies by matching their facial expressions and the tone of ...

When Lying Becomes a Greater Concern If children reveal any of the following … cloudflare whois 隐私保护Web16 aug. 2024 · The most common symptom of greater trochanteric pain syndrome is outer thigh and hip pain. Many people find this pain to be a deep pain which may be aching or burning. The pain may become worse over time. The pain may be worse when you are lying on your side, especially at night. The pain may also be made worse by doing any exercise. by way of thanksWebA Game of Honesty and Lies. Honesty and Integrity. Honesty for Young Children. Teaching Honesty.
